Robert Barnhart
Robert K. Barnhart (1933-2007) was an American lexicographer who edited The Barnhart Dictionary of Etymology in 1988 and three New English volumes.

Joseph Wright
Joseph Wright was a British lexicographer primarily known for his extensive work documenting regional English dialects. He meticulously compiled the six-volume English Dialect Dictionary between 1898 and 1905, preserving vocabulary and linguistic variations from across England.
